Perfect
way
to
simplify
seeing
the
main
sights
in
London!
We
booked
online
easily
the
24
hour
tour.
So
here
is
how
it
went
and
what
we
did
that
made
it
great:
Download
the
app,
once
they
activate
the
pass
from
your
email
you
see
the
buses
in
real
time,
there
are
a
lot
of
them.
Makes
timing
hop
ons
much
easier.
There
is
a
free
map
as
well
we
got
on
bus
that
saved
the
phone
batteries
when
we
just
wanted
the
overview.
Go
to
any
stop
and
look
for
one
of
their
employees.
If
none
are
there
just
show
the
email
to
the
bus
driver.
They
activate
the
pass
and
give
you
a
receipt
that
acts
as
your
on-board
pass.
Keep
that
handy!
On
the
bus
are
free
headsets
to
listen
to
tour
audio.
We
didn't
do
that
but
it's
in
several
languages
and
plugs
in
at
the
seat.
One
bus
just
played
the
audio
over
the
speaker
which
was
fine
as
well.
Bus
will
move
before
everyone
is
seated
so
hold
the
handrails
at
all
times!
We
did
the
red
line
that
hit
all
the
major
points
like
Tower
Bridge,
Big
Ben,
Buckingham
Palace.
We
got
off
the
bus
at
16,
walked
through
the
park
and
took
iconic
photos
of
Tower
Bridge.
Then
we
got
great
fish
&
chips
from
a
local
restaurant.
It's
a
short
walk
across
bridge
and
worth
it
for
more
views
and
photos.
Once
across
follow
road
around
to
17.
On
other
side
of
Bridge
you
will
see
all
you
need
for
a
window
tour
of
Tower
of
London.
Watch
the
app
and
time
the
next
bus
to
hop
on!
We
got
off
the
bus
at
23,
walked
through
St
James
Park
getting
the
Buckingham
Palace
pics
then
across
to
1
and
back
on
bus.
We
got
off
the
bus
on
6
to
walk
down
the
high
end
shopping
district,
and
stopped
in
Hamleys
Toy
Store,
5
levels
of
cool
and
bathroom,
pizza
and
ice
cream
on
top
floor.
Got
back
on
at
8.
We
got
back
off
the
bus
at
9,
hit
the
Leo,
Monet,
Van
Gogh
masterpieces
in
the
National
Gallery
then
back
on
bus.
You
will
get
exquisite
views
of
Big
Ben
from
the
bus
at
several
angles
a
few
times
so
stay
on
bus
where
the
red
line
comes
near.
We
never
waited
more
than
10
min,
and
usually
just
jumped
right
on
because
we
used
the
live
tracking
app
to
time
our
stops.
Don't
be
grumpy,
smile,
thank
the
drivers,
enjoy
the
day.
Great
supplement
to
saving
walking
time.
It
was
well
worth
the
money
for
us!
